The nature of the relationship between Britain and the American colonies changed dramatically after (blank). the Mayflower Compa

ct the French and Indian War King Philip's War the establishment of the Province of Georgia
History
1 answer:
marissa [1.9K]3 years ago
3 0

Answer:

French and Indian war

Explanation:

After this war, the British started to impose taxes on the American colonies to clear of thier debt, mistreated them (taxation without representation, ended Salutary Neglect

What did the wilmot proviso propose
vekshin1

Answer:

Prohibit Slavery in Territory Acquired by the US after Mexican-American War

Explanation:

Proposed by David Wilmot, the Wilmot Proviso proposed forbidding the institution of slavery in the land newly acquired after the end of the Mexican-American War.
